MATLAB惯性导航系统工具箱教程及代码示例

版权申诉
0 下载量 125 浏览量 更新于2024-10-28 收藏 532KB RAR 举报
资源摘要信息: 本资源是关于惯性导航系统(INS)的MATLAB工具箱,其中包含了编写的各种函数及其使用说明。用户在使用前必须先安装此工具箱,通常会随工具箱附带详细的使用说明文档。资源描述中提到,上传的代码均经过测试且可以直接运行,即便是初学者也能够轻松上手。 1. 代码压缩包内容 - 主函数:main.m - 调用函数:其他.m文件 - 运行结果效果图 2. 代码运行版本 - 稯件适用的Matlab版本为2020b。如果在运行时遇到问题,可根据程序给出的提示进行调试。如果用户不熟悉调试过程,可以通过私信博主寻求帮助,并需要提供详细的问题描述。 3. 运行操作步骤 - 步骤一:将所有.m文件放入Matlab的当前文件夹中。 - 步骤二:双击打开main.m文件。 - 步骤三:点击运行按钮,等待程序运行完毕并得到结果。 4. 仿真咨询服务 - 用户可提供具体的仿真需求,包括但不限于期刊或参考文献复现、Matlab程序定制、科研合作。 - 仿真领域覆盖了功率谱估计、故障诊断分析、雷达通信、滤波估计、目标定位、生物电信号分析、通信系统分析等多个专业方向。 5. 专业功能细节 - 雷达通信:涵盖线性频率调制(LFM)、多输入多输出(MIMO)、雷达成像、定位、干扰、检测、信号分析、脉冲压缩等。 - 滤波估计:包括状态观测器(SOC)估计。 - 目标定位:包含无线传感器网络(WSN)定位、滤波跟踪、目标定位等。 - 生物电信号:肌电信号(EMG)、脑电信号(EEG)、心电信号(ECG)的分析。 - 通信系统:涉及方向到达估计(DOA)、编码译码、变分模态分解、管道泄漏、滤波器设计、数字信号处理(包括传输、分析、去噪)、数字信号调制、误码率分析、信号估计、双音多频(DTMF)、信号检测识别融合、低能量适应性聚类分层(LEACH)协议、水声通信等。 6. 其他信息 - 资源支持用户下载、沟通交流、互相学习、共同进步。 知识扩展: - 惯性导航系统(INS)是一种不依赖外部信息、利用加速度计和陀螺仪等惯性测量单元(IMU)来确定物体位置、速度和姿态的导航系统。在航空、航海、航天、陆地运输等领域有着广泛的应用。 - MATLAB是一种用于算法开发、数据可视化、数据分析以及数值计算的高级编程语言和交互式环境。它被广泛应用于工程、科学、教育等领域,尤其适合进行矩阵运算、算法开发和仿真。 - 在本资源中,工具箱是MATLAB中用于特定应用领域的扩展软件包,它包含了特定功能的函数和工具,可以帮助用户更加方便快捷地进行专业计算和仿真。用户通过调用工具箱中的函数,能够实现复杂的算法和数据分析。 - 仿真服务通常指的是利用计算机软件模拟现实世界中的物理、工程或经济系统,以测试、分析或验证某一概念、设计或过程。本资源提供的仿真服务覆盖了多个专业方向,显示出其在信号处理、通信系统、传感器网络等领域的专业性。 - 功率谱估计和故障诊断分析是信号处理中两个重要的分支,分别涉及信号能量在频域内的分布和分析以及系统、设备或部件的故障分析和识别。 - 雷达通信领域包括了雷达信号的产生、传输、接收处理等一系列技术,广泛应用于目标检测、跟踪和识别等。 - 在滤波估计领域,SOC估计通常指电池状态估计,是新能源汽车、便携式电子设备等领域的重要技术。 - 目标定位技术如WSN定位、滤波跟踪等,在军事、环境监测、救援、智能交通等领域具有重要的应用价值。 - 生物电信号如EMG、EEG、ECG等,在运动科学、医学、生物工程等领域有广泛的研究和应用。 - 通信系统分析包括了信号的编码译码、传输、调制、误码率分析等,是现代通信技术的基础。 综上所述,本资源为用户提供了一个完整的惯性导航系统仿真工具箱,不仅包含了丰富的函数和清晰的使用说明,还支持用户进行深入的专业仿真分析和科研合作,极大地降低了专业领域的学习和研究门槛。